最近由于工做须要,须要给“辣子”配置多个数据源。简单看了一下官方的文档,貌似没有这方面的介绍,在大神@Wendal的帮助下,解决了,特此记录一下,但愿能够帮到别人。 java
首先我采用的是混合配置的方式加载的“辣子”,即js配置文件+注解的方式。相信用过“辣子”的朋友已经比较了解,这里再也不赘述。 框架
假设咱们有两个js文件,一个配置了dao,一个dao1,配置文件上没有特别的注意点,具体请参考官方PDF文档的附录部分。在咱们service注入的时候,应该这样作。 code
@IocBean(fields={"dao1"}) public class UserService extends IdEntityService<User>{ //其余逻辑,略。可直接调用dao() public void setDao1(Dao dao) { super.setDao(dao); } }
“辣子”真的是一个很“美丽优雅”框架。 文档